Xiaomi Poco F3 is better than Motorola One Macro, having an 87.3 score against 73.8. Even though Xiaomi Poco F3 is just a little bit heavier than Motorola One Macro, it's thinner and newer. Both devices in this comparison review use Android OS, but the Xiaomi Poco F3 has 11 version while Motorola One Macro has Android 9.0 Pie version.
Xiaomi Poco F3 has a lot better looking display than Motorola One Macro, because it has a greater amount of pixels per screen inch, a lot higher resolution of 1080 x 2400 pixels and a little bigger display. Motorola One Macro has a greater storage capacity for applications, games, photos and videos than Xiaomi Poco F3, because although it has only 64 GB internal memory, it also counts with a slot for external memory cards that supports up to 512 GB.
Xiaomi Poco F3 has a bit better processor than Motorola One Macro, and although they both have the same number of cores, the Xiaomi Poco F3 also has more RAM memory. Xiaomi Poco F3 captures much better pictures and videos than Motorola One Macro, because it has a lot larger back camera sensor which gives a much higher photo and video quality, a back camera with a lot better 48 MP resolution, a way better 3840x2160 video quality and a bigger aperture.
Xiaomi Poco F3 has just a bit longer battery duration than Motorola One Macro, because it has a 4520mAh battery capacity.
